>> Since version 1.1.23 musl supports the RISC-V architecture.
>>
>> Signed-off-by: J?rg Krause <joerg.krause@embedded.rocks>
>> ---
>> toolchain/toolchain-buildroot/Config.in | 2 +-
>>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>>
>> diff --git a/toolchain/toolchain-buildroot/Config.in b/toolchain/toolchain-buildroot/Config.in
>> index d9f16e2a3a..b4168bd40c 100644
>> --- a/toolchain/toolchain-buildroot/Config.in
>> +++ b/toolchain/toolchain-buildroot/Config.in
>> @@ -84,7 +84,7 @@ config BR2_TOOLCHAIN_BUILDROOT_MUSL
>> depends on BR2_aarch64 || BR2_arm || BR2_armeb || BR2_i386 || \
>> BR2_microblaze || BR2_mips || BR2_mipsel || BR2_mips64 || \
>> BR2_mips64el || BR2_or1k || BR2_powerpc || BR2_powerpc64 || \
>> - BR2_powerpc64le || BR2_sh || BR2_x86_64
>> + BR2_powerpc64le || BR2_riscv || BR2_sh || BR2_x86_64
> My understanding is that musl 1.1.23 only supports RISC-V 64 bits, not
> RISC-V 32 bits, so that should probably be "BR2_RISCV_64" instead of
> just "BR2_riscv".
Ups, indeed - I'll fix that up.
